State to Cover Insurance Premiums for Individuals Aged 65 and Over: Avanesyan
The Minister of Health of Armenia, Anahit Avanesyan, announced that with the implementation of health insurance, individuals aged 65 and over will be included in the system during the first phase in 2026, and their insurance premiums will be covered by the state.
“Necessary conditions include:
— Armenian citizenship
— Residency in Armenia for more than 183 days
— Individuals aged 65 and over will receive insurance regardless of whether they
a/ Have a status according to the disability or functionality assessment system
b/ Are working and have income or not
c/ Have chronic diseases or not
d/ Are included in any vulnerable social group or not.
